Merge pull request #1736 from omnivore-app/fix/use-ilike-in-recent-email-query

Use ilike for recent email query
This commit is contained in:
Jackson Harper
2023-01-28 16:33:45 +08:00
committed by GitHub

View File

@ -15,6 +15,7 @@ import { NewsletterEmail } from '../../entity/newsletter_email'
import { generateUniqueUrl, parseEmailAddress } from '../../utils/parser'
import { sendEmail } from '../../utils/sendEmail'
import { env } from '../../env'
import { ILike } from 'typeorm'
export const recentEmailsResolver = authorized<
RecentEmailsSuccess,
@ -84,7 +85,7 @@ export const markEmailAsItemResolver = authorized<
const newsletterEmail = await getRepository(NewsletterEmail).findOne({
where: {
address: recentEmail.to,
address: ILike(recentEmail.to),
user: { id: claims.uid },
},
relations: ['user'],